Mitie Group plc. is hiring for a permanent, full-time role based in Chesterfield, with a hybrid working model. The position involves providing comprehensive cost and programme control across various projects including ground mount solar and BESS.

Key responsibilities include:

  • Developing CAPEX estimates
  • Managing budgets
  • Delivering insightful reports
  • Ensuring accurate forecasting

The ideal candidate will possess strong analytical skills, be commercially astute, and have experience in project controls. Regular travel across the UK is required.
